METHOD AND APPARATUS FOR POWER CONTROL FOR WIRELESS TRANSMISSIONS ON MULTIPLE COMPONENT CARRIERS ASSOCIATED WITH MULTIPLE TIMING ADVANCES |
摘要 |
A method and apparatus for power control for wireless transmissions on multiple component carriers corresponding to multiple serving cells associated with multiple timing advances are disclosed. A wireless transmit/receive unit (WTRU) may determine transmit powers for a first physical channel for a first serving cell in a first timing advanced group (TAG) and a second physical channel for a second serving cell in a second TAG. The first TAG may less timing advanced than the second TAG. The WTRU may determine a WTRU configured maximum output power (PCMAX) for an overlapping portion, which may be a portion of a transmission of the first channel in a first subframe that overlaps in time with a portion of a transmission of the second channel in a next subframe. The WTRU may adjust the channels such that a sum of their transmit powers in the overlapping portion does not exceed the determined PCMAX. |

主权项 |
1. A method for power control by a wireless transmit/receive unit (WTRU) for wireless transmissions on multiple component carriers corresponding to multiple serving cells associated with multiple timing advances, the method comprising:
determining, by the WTRU, transmit powers for at least a first physical channel for a first serving cell in a first timing advanced group (TAG) and a second physical channel for a second serving cell in a second TAG, wherein the first TAG is less timing advanced than the second TAG; determining, by the WTRU, a WTRU configured maximum output power (PCMAX) for an overlapping portion, wherein the overlapping portion is a portion of a transmission of the first physical channel in a first subframe that overlaps in time with a portion of a transmission of the second physical channel in a next subframe; and adjusting, by the WTRU, at least one of the first and second physical channels such that a sum of the transmit powers of the physical channels in the overlapping portion does not exceed the determined PCMAX for the overlapping portion. |
